I was young and in Georgia when I got pregnant. Luckily I could go back home to NY to have my abortion. When I went for my follow up visit, I heard the screams of protesters telling me, "don't kill your baby". This mobilzed me to work towards keeping abortion safe and legal and being someone women could talk to honestly about their choices of parenting.
Having the ability to make a decision on my own body was a powerful moment in my life. It was a life changing moment for me and I am honored to be part of other women's moments of clarity.
